知识进化算法在机械产品设计系统的研究
发布时间:2017-05-23 14:23
本文关键词:知识进化算法在机械产品设计系统的研究,由笔耕文化传播整理发布。
【摘要】:整体方案设计是机械产品设计的关键,方案设计的好坏直接影响产品的性能和质量,它是机械产品的技术设计、工作设计和文档设计的依据。随着科学技术的飞速发展,,产品功能要求的日益增多,复杂性增加,更新换代速度加快,然而产品的设计,尤其是机械产品方案的设计手段,则显得力不从心,跟不上时代发展的需要。 本文主要研究知识进化算法在多层次特征机械产品的整体方案设计系统中的应用,解决机械产品整体方案设计问题。在分析多层次机械产品结构特征的基础上,提出了基于知识进化的多层次结构遗传算法,详细阐述了知识进化算法中编码、适应度函数、选择操作、变异操作和交叉操作的设计过程,并将知识进化算法与机械产品整体方案设计相结合,设计了面向多层次结构机械产品整体方案设计的知识进化算法的模型,然后依据面向多层次结构机械产品整体方案设计的知识进化算法的设计模型,使用Visual C++6.0程序设计软件和SQLServer2000数据库软件开发了知识进化算法的数字模型验证系统和基于知识进化的多层次结构机械产品整体方案设计系统。通过数字模型验证系统,验证了多层次结构知识进化算法的设计模型在方案设计中的正确性,验证结果符合预期设计要求;通过基于知识进化的多层次结构机械产品整体方案设计系统,以数控车床整体方案设计为例,对多层次结构知识进化算法进行了实际应用验证,方案设计结果具有文字输出结果和三维可视化图形结果两种方式。通过系统运行结果来看,基于知识进化的多层次结构机械产品整体方案设计系统较好的完成了数控车床整体方案设计。
【关键词】:知识进化算法 机械产品 数控车床 多层次结构 方案设计
【学位授予单位】:电子科技大学
【学位级别】:硕士
【学位授予年份】:2013
【分类号】:TH122
【目录】:
- 摘要5-6
- ABSTRACT6-10
- 第一章 绪论10-14
- 1.1 研究工作的背景与意义10-11
- 1.2 国内外研究历史与现状11-12
- 1.3 本文的主要贡献与创新12
- 1.4 本论文的结构安排12-14
- 第二章 系统实现的基础14-23
- 2.1 遗传算法的基本操作14-16
- 2.2 ODBC 数据库互联技术16-17
- 2.3 ODBC 数据源的配置17-21
- 2.4 SQL SERVER 2000 数据库21-22
- 2.5 本章小结22-23
- 第三章 多层次结构的知识进化算法设计23-31
- 3.1 知识进化算法的描述23-24
- 3.1.1 知识进化算法的数学描述23
- 3.1.2 知识进化算法的求解描述23-24
- 3.2 多层次结构知识进化算法设计24-30
- 3.2.1 基因编码24-25
- 3.2.2 编码评估策略25
- 3.2.3 多层次结构的描述25-27
- 3.2.4 个体描述27-28
- 3.2.5 交叉算子28-29
- 3.2.6 变异算子29-30
- 3.3 多层次结构产品设计过程30
- 3.4 本章小结30-31
- 第四章 知识进化算法的数字模型验证系统31-36
- 4.1 数字模型设计31-32
- 4.2 基因编码的数据库结构设计32-33
- 4.3 验证系统的适应度设计33
- 4.4 验证系统最佳个体33
- 4.5 验证系统的运行结果及其分析33-35
- 4.6 本章小结35-36
- 第五章 知识进化算法在数控车床整体方案设计系统中的应用36-63
- 5.1 数控车床的多层次结构知识进化算法设计36-49
- 5.1.1 数控车床总体设计任务的多层次结构分解36-37
- 5.1.2 数控车床总体设计的多层次结构基因编码37-38
- 5.1.3 遗传算子的设计38-46
- 5.1.4 数控车床整体方案设计的适应度函数46-49
- 5.2 基于多层次结构知识进化算法的机械产品整体方案设计系统49-56
- 5.2.1 设计要求输入界面50-52
- 5.2.2 遗传算法参数定义52
- 5.2.3 知识库52
- 5.2.4 方案输出52-56
- 5.3 系统演示56-62
- 5.4 本章小结62-63
- 第六章 全文总结与展望63-64
- 6.1 全文总结63
- 6.2 后续工作展望63-64
- 致谢64-65
- 参考文献65-67
【参考文献】
中国期刊全文数据库 前5条
1 肖人彬,周济,查建中;智能设计——先进设计技术的核心[J];机械设计;1997年04期
2 郭刚,谢刚,谢克明;一种新的基于MEA的自适应模糊控制器[J];太原理工大学学报;2004年03期
3 邱玉霞,谢克明;一种优化模糊控制规则的新方法[J];太原理工大学学报;2004年03期
4 施进发,梁锡昌;机械模块学理论[J];中国机械工程;1997年06期
5 殷耀东;;机械产品方案的现代设计方法及发展趋势[J];机械制造与自动化;2007年06期
本文关键词:知识进化算法在机械产品设计系统的研究,由笔耕文化传播整理发布。
本文编号:388230
本文链接:https://www.wllwen.com/kejilunwen/jixiegongcheng/388230.html